Another important <scene name='87/873235/His141/1'>residue</scene> is His141. Its hydrophilic nature is believed to be important in stabilizing the substrate in the active site as mutating this amino acid to an alanine increases the Km value to 5.28 ± 1.11 and decreases the Vmax to 6976.64 ± 852.13.

Structure of AlyC3

AlyC3 is a novel PL7 alginate lyase from Psychromonas sp. C-3 in the arctic ocean. Its primary function is the breakdown of alginate, a polysaccharide found in the cell walls of brown algae. The WT AlyC3 (PDB ID 7c8g) has a Km value 0.24 ± 0.05 (mg/ml) and a Vmax value of 19,704.73 ± 1865.49 (units/mg).
